The two-day race proved highly unpredictable, influenced significantly by fluctuating weather conditions and evolving on-track circumstances. On Saturday, intermittent rainfall complicated race strategy, forcing teams to carefully manage tire selection amidst the variable conditions. By the close of the day, an evening storm saturated the entire venue, leaving the immediate area heavily impacted by water accumulation.
This adverse weather meant that participants awaited Sunday morning with uncertainty regarding the usability of the track. However, the following day brought a marked improvement in the weather, as cloud cover gave way to sunshine. As the day progressed, the track gradually dried, allowing racing conditions to improve concurrently with the passage of time.
The positive shift in conditions was crucial, as the improved surface allowed for better performance across the field. Following the initial stages, the competition intensified through three successive qualifying races. These preliminary events set the stage for the final, critical phase of the competition, where athletes vied intensely for final positioning and the annual championship points.
